Select the EDIT button to the far right … WebJul 20, 2024 · vSphere HA creates a directory at the root of each datastore that is used for both datastore heartbeating and for persisting the set of protected virtual machines. The name of the directory is .vSphere-HA. Do not delete or modify the files stored in this directory, because this can have an impact on operations.

WebOct 2, 2024 · VMware HA works by monitoring the host servers within a resource pool to ensure that the system can detect each host's heartbeat. An agent running on the host produces the host's heartbeat. If VMware HA fails to detect a host's heartbeat, then it assumes that the host has failed. WebFeb 25, 2024 · With vSphere HA, you can pool physical servers on the same network into a high availability cluster. HA can then detect VM failures and outages and restart them on other stable systems in the cluster in the event of a problem. HA automates VM failover and helps organizations improve availability.
